WWDC 08 - Long List of Apple Partners to Launch iPhone on July 11

San Francisco - The cell carriers Apple has teamed with to bring the iPhone 3G to countries around the world are finally able to be a little less coy about their deals and have begun announcing that that the combination iPod and smartphone will be available in their markets on July 11. Apple's iPhone 3G will initially be available in 22 markets when it hits store shelves next month.

iPhone 3G will be available in the markets that the first generation iPhone is currently sold in, including the U.S., U.K., Germany, France, Ireland, and Austria.

New markets for the July 11 launch include Australia, Belgium, Canada, Denmark, Finland, Hong Kong, Italy, Japan, Mexico, Netherlands, New Zealand, Norway, Portugal, Spain, Sweden, and Switzerland.

The 3G iPhone will sport 3G and EDGE wireless data networking, a built-in GPS, Wi-Fi, iPhone Software 2.0, and more.

Additional markets will get their own iPhone 3G launches in the coming months.
